Output 75d2c43e3ba99dafb5c2c34d95dcc2c6df9dc9ff9201b10a73bc9dbaa72d538d:17

value
625301900
script pubkey
OP_0 OP_PUSHBYTES_32 64bdefa687c3e932aa7fc4b254d4fd29abcd2782929de680c839daf56905442b
address
bc1qvj77lf58c05n92nlcje9f48a9x4u6fuzj2w7dqxg88d026g9gs4shtzlr7
transaction
75d2c43e3ba99dafb5c2c34d95dcc2c6df9dc9ff9201b10a73bc9dbaa72d538d
spent
true